Output 42748244e79550c68514f4bdf601dca0d0550cb91b26935d0835701e7ffa6c41:2

value
1571774
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f558af66580d6f085f43397f4df07cdcbd8666 OP_EQUAL
address
3LU2MqXmTtd1pUEZV9NCEVkVbwT7WCtQju
transaction
42748244e79550c68514f4bdf601dca0d0550cb91b26935d0835701e7ffa6c41
confirmations
139486
spent
true